I hadn't realised that the 797 wasn't being offered in euro 5 form and it appears also that the 1200 won't be updated either. So it would seem that, from 2022, if you want a new Monster, it will have to be the 950 or nothing.

This from: https://www.bennetts.co.uk/bikesocia...ils-price-spec

While the old Monster 797 and 821 have dropped from the range, Ducati is listing the Monster 1200 and 1200 S as 2021 models (with prices unchanged at £11,995 and £15,095) although they’re only approved to ‘Euro 4’ emissions standards and as such will only be able to be sold next year under end-of-series regulations allowing firms to offload stocks of machines that don’t meet the new Euro 5 standards.
1200 production ceased in July 2020
